Is Dove Milk Chocolate vegan?
Dove Milk Chocolate, a beloved treat for many, raises an important question: is it suitable for those following a vegan lifestyle? Unfortunately, the answer is no, as Dove Milk Chocolate contains milkfat, lactose, and whey, making it non-vegan. These dairy-derived ingredients are not only used in the chocolate itself but also in the processing and manufacturing stages. Furthermore, some Dove Milk Chocolate products may also contain other animal-derived ingredients like honey or gelatin. However, it’s essential to note that Dove does offer a range of vegan-friendly alternatives, such as their Dove Dark Chocolate bars, which are free from animal products. If you’re a vegan chocolate lover, be sure to always check the ingredient labels and look for certifications like the Vegan Society logo to ensure you’re making a cruelty-free choice.
Is Dove Milk Chocolate gluten-free?
Dove Milk Chocolate lovers, rejoice! If you’re wondering whether this velvety-smooth treat is safe for those with gluten intolerance or sensitivity, the answer is yes – most Dove Milk Chocolate products are indeed gluten-free. According to the Mars, Inc. website, the manufacturer of Dove, their milk chocolate bars and other products do not contain gluten-containing ingredients like wheat, barley, or rye. However, it’s essential to note that some Dove products, such as those with added ingredients like cookies or pretzels, may contain gluten. To ensure your safety, always check the label or contact the manufacturer directly for specific product information. As a general rule, it’s always a good idea to double-check the ingredients, especially if you have a severe gluten intolerance. With Dove’s commitment to providing gluten-free options, you can indulge in the rich, creamy taste of their milk chocolate with confidence.

Can Dove Milk Chocolate be used in baking?
Dove Milk Chocolate, with its creamy texture and rich flavor, can be a perfect addition to various baked goods, elevating them from ordinary to extraordinary. While it’s not the traditional baker’s chocolate, Dove Milk Chocolate’s high-quality milk chocolate can be used in baking, especially when you want to introduce a milder, sweeter flavor profile. For instance, you can use Dove Milk Chocolate bars, chopped or grated, in place of semi-sweet chocolate chips in recipes like banana bread or muffins, adding a subtle sweetness and velvety texture. Alternatively, melt Dove Milk Chocolate and use it as a topping for cakes, cupcakes, or cookies, or mix it with heavy cream and sugar to create a decadent chocolate glaze. Just remember to adjust the amount according to the recipe, as Dove Milk Chocolate has a higher sugar content compared to dark or bittersweet chocolate. By incorporating Dove Milk Chocolate into your baking, you’ll unlock a world of possibilities to create indulgent treats that are sure to impress your family and friends.
How much sugar is in Dove Milk Chocolate?
Dove Milk Chocolate, a beloved treat for many, contains a significant amount of sugar. In fact, a single serving of Dove Milk Chocolate, which is approximately 1 ounce or 28 grams, contains a whopping 21 grams of sugar. To put this into perspective, the American Heart Association recommends that women consume no more than 25 grams of sugar per day, and men should limit their intake to 36 grams or less. This means that just one serving of Dove Milk Chocolate can account for nearly an entire day’s worth of recommended sugar intake. Furthermore, it’s essential to note that these values can vary depending on the specific Dove Milk Chocolate product and its size. For instance, Dove Milk Chocolate Promises, which are bite-sized chocolate pieces, contain 11 grams of sugar per serving, while Dove Milk Chocolate Bars can range from 24 to 34 grams of sugar per serving. It’s crucial for consumers to be mindful of their sugar intake and consider these values when indulging in their favorite treats.

What’s the shelf life of Dove Milk Chocolate?
Dove Milk Chocolate, a beloved treat for many, has a shelf life that’s essential to know to ensure optimal freshness and flavor. Generally, the shelf life of Dove Milk Chocolate bars is around 12 to 18 months from the manufacturing date, as indicated on the packaging. However, this can vary depending on factors such as storage conditions, handling, and the specific product type. For instance, Dove Chocolate Gift Boxes or seasonal items may have a shorter shelf life due to their novelty nature. To extend the shelf life of your Dove Milk Chocolate, it’s crucial to store them in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and heat sources. Proper storage will help preserve the chocolate’s smooth texture and rich flavor, allowing you to indulge in this decadent treat for a longer period.
